Wood Species

Parawood Facts:

  • environmentally friendly
  • dense grain
  • fine texture
  • minimal shrinkage
  • easy to paint or stain
  • durable
  • easy to clean

Parawood trees are first harvested for latex. Once the tree no longer produces latex, the tree is cut for manufacturing and new ones are planted and grown.

Manufacturer Info

About Whitewood Furniture:

Whitewood Furniture, the parent company of John Thomas, was established in 1982 in Thomasville, NC.  Today, there are four divisions under the company brand: Whitewood Ready-To-Finish (unfinished furniture), John Thomas Furniture (casual dining and custom finish programs), International Concepts (a supplier to specialty retailers), and Custom Contract Furnishings (designer/manufacturer contract upholstery).

Whitewood Industries complies with the highest standards for emission minimization as required by California and the Federal Government.
